Prototype Automated Identification System for Parachutes
Abstract
This report documents the development and demonstration test of an automated identification system for parachutes. This system features a bar code tag which replaces the paper logbook used to record parachute data. Pack, repair and issue data are collected on portable readers and transferred to a computer for storage and report generation. The automated system was developed to prevent loss of data, eliminate duplication of effort, and provide a database to facilitate inventory forecasting and the determination of improved service life criteria.
